UNG men's season comes to an end in PBC quarterfinal loss

By AccessWDUN

PEMBROKE, N.C. — After a very promising first half performance, the North Georgia men's basketball team struggled out of the gate in the second half and the Nighthawks' late comeback effort fell just short as UNC Pembroke downed UNG, 87-83, to advance to the semifinals of the Peach Belt Conference Tournament. The Nighthawks finish the 2016-2017 season with a 15-14 record, after a worst-to-first improvement in the PBC finishing with a share of the Western Division title for the first time in school history after finishing last in the division just a year ago.

North Georgia looked sharp in the first half shooting 46 percent from the field. UNG built a solid lead about 10 minutes into the game with their largest lead coming at the 8:10 mark of the opening period as a Tyler Dominy slam dunk put UNG up by 13. The Braves chipped away at that lead though as the Nighthawks would only take a one point advantage into the half.

The two teams were tied after the first media timeout in the second half, but coming out of that break UNCP went on a 21-3 run over the next seven minutes to take a 69-51 advantage at the 8:51 mark. The Nighthawks refused to go away quietly however, working their way back to within one possession just after the clock had ticked under two minutes. UNG had a chance to close the gap to just one but a missed layup proved to be costly. The Braves made their free throws in the final minute to close out the game with the four-point victory.

NOTES
- Denzell Hosch led the UNG scoring effort with 24 points. Tyler Dominy was not far behind with 20 points, a career-high for the junior.

- The loss is the fourth straight in the all-time series against UNC Pembroke. The Nighthawks still hold a slim 9-8 advantage in the series.

- While UNG is eligible for selection to the NCAA DII Tournament, the Nighthawks are not ranked in the NCAA Region Rankings and are not expected to receive an at-large selection to the tournament.
